From 4968cfc64dbaa39bb479a24d9578d75099e2f337 Mon Sep 17 00:00:00 2001 From: patchMonkey156 Date: Mon, 19 Oct 2020 17:12:15 -0400 Subject: [PATCH] Update p11_rsa.c Bugfix for new LibreSSL version 3.2.2 [Retrieved from: https://github.com/OpenSC/libp11/commit/4968cfc64dbaa39bb479a24d9578d75099e2f337] Signed-off-by: Fabrice Fontaine --- src/p11_rsa.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/p11_rsa.c b/src/p11_rsa.c index b6beef0..ff12ed7 100644 --- a/src/p11_rsa.c +++ b/src/p11_rsa.c @@ -336,7 +336,7 @@ int pkcs11_get_key_size(PKCS11_KEY *key) return RSA_size(rsa); } -#if OPENSSL_VERSION_NUMBER < 0x10100005L || defined(LIBRESSL_VERSION_NUMBER) +#if ( ( defined (OPENSSL_VERSION_NUMBER) && OPENSSL_VERSION_NUMBER < 0x10100005L ) || ( defined(LIBRESSL_VERSION_NUMBER) && LIBRESSL_VERSION_NUMBER < 0x3020199L ) ) int (*RSA_meth_get_priv_enc(const RSA_METHOD *meth)) (int flen, const unsigned char *from,